"Wilma Harrison had it all. A wealthy doctor for a husband. A big playboy for a lover. A beautiful home. And a horrible death."

In the rich cattle town of Baker, a young lawyer named Tony Petrocelli gets entangled in a murder case that exposes the dark underbelly of the community's elite. As Petrocelli delves deeper into the mystery, he faces opposition from those who want to keep the truth hidden.

Director: Sidney J. Furie
